I demo jumped a firebolt 236 at all week WFFC.Jumpshack basically let me adopt it for the WFFC (thanks!) I liked the canopy. but it was a bit heavy on the toggle pressure for me. I'm left arm amputee and I have weak left side flare.. can't get full Flare in on left side..but I talked with Don & Howard and Mike F of jump shack and they all felt the Firebolt 218 would be ideal for me. So I bought one. I haven't got it yet.. But I really did like the firebolt.. it does open soft, smooth and on heading.. it flys well and the bottom end lift is great. I'll let you know more when I get my Firebolt 218 soon. The Firebolt is new to market and I don't think many people have had chance to jump one yet.. As for the Racer... I though about that.. seems I didn't see many people jumping racers any more..but I remember fit & comfert of my old Racer [bought used] when I first got into the sport. I since bought a Vector and Talon.. but when I can time for new one.. I decided to go back to a Racer, and I'm glad I did. It fits very well, It well made, and the customer service at Jump shack is great. and when I was at WFFC I noticed a lot of people jumping Racers! I met a guy from Kansas on load who just got his new Racer too.. he too LOVED it! mike

I just bought my 2nd Racer.My 1st one was used racer cira 1977.. I then bought a Vector, but I missed comfort of Racer. Its very comferterable rig. Nancy and staff at jump shack are great to work with. I'm glad I bought a Racer.. its well made and totally velcroless, except for the reserve ripcord pin cover on back of the rig. I also like that the reserve ripcord pins are protected and can't be accidently dislonged while wearing the rig. I bought a Angelfire reserve for it too. and while at WFFC I got to jump the new Firebolt mains and I liked it so much I put a deposit down on a new main. They have lots of lift on the flare. give Nancy a call Nancy@jumpshack.com and she'll set you up on your new racer. my next rig will be a Racer again. Mike

I work for American.. and I travel all the time with my rig, I carry it on. in gear bag. try board early to get bin.. they ARE allowed. but not with a CO2 cartiage.. where they got that idea I don't know, but I don't understand why.. because every seat on a over water aircraft has one in the under seat life vest as well as extra vest on aircraft. parachute ARE NOT prohibited items,, unless they have a CO2 gas cartiage in it.. but I never ever heard of a parachute with one.. Kristin, I wear hearing aids.. and I know what your talking about... although I've never used the FM loop.. the hearing aid have to be switched to pick it up.. normally there are three postions one switch is on / off other hearing aids like mine you open battery compartments to tirn it off. other switch is M T and M/T M is Microphone for normal convesation T is telephone magnetic coil pick up for using the telephone. and M/T is both hearing aid microphone and telephone coil pick up which is how FM loop works. also: be sure the batteQuotery is install correctly.. lot 6 year old kids "play" with them and put them in backwards..
